($1,347) Cost to ship a car from Spring Valley, NV to Fort Wayne, IN
Quick answer: The average cost to ship a car 1,901 miles from Spring Valley, Nevada, to Fort Wayne, Indiana, ranges from $1,347 to $1,889. Costs vary depending on factors like the type of vehicle, transport method, and time of year. For a more detailed quote, use our car shipping cost calculator.

Car shipping alternatives from NV to IN
When you’re moving from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ne, there are several ways to get your car to your new home. Here are the most common car shipping alternatives. Each one has its own benefits and trade-offs.
Coordinate with your movers
On moves from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ne, it’s common for the top long-distance movers to coordinate with established car shippers for you. This can simplify your relocation, but you might not have a say in which car shipper they choose.
Drive your car
There are several advantages and disadvantages to driving your car instead of shipping it. The 1,901-mile journey from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ne could double as a road trip adventure and help you cut costs. However, the added mileage increases wear on your vehicle and exposes you to possible weather and safety risks.
Use a driving service
Another possibility is paying someone to drive your car from Nevada to Indiana. While convenient, it can be costly, and you’ll want to thoroughly vet the driver before handing over your keys in Spring Valley. No matter who drives, your car will still rack up extra miles on the way to Fort Wayne.
Ship your car via train
If saving money is your priority, shipping a car by train to Fort Wayne is worth considering. It’s not only safe but also the cheapest way to ship a car. The drawback is that there are fewer pickup and drop-off options and longer timelines compared to auto shippers or driving.
Factors affecting Spring Valley to Fort Wayne car shipping costs
When you’re arranging vehicle transport from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ne, keep these cost factors in mind:
Transport method
When shipping your car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ne, you can choose between open, enclosed, or top-loaded transport. The right option depends on your budget and vehicle type.
Open carriers from Spring Valley are generally the most affordable, while enclosed transport offers extra protection for high-end or classic vehicles. Not sure which is best for your move to Fort Wayne? Check out our guide on open vs. enclosed shipping.
Vehicle size and type
One of the biggest factors influencing your shipping cost from Spring Valley is the type of vehicle you own. Larger cars cost more to move because they occupy extra space and add weight to the carrier. For example, sending a full-size SUV to Fort Wayne will be pricier than shipping a compact sedan.
Distance and route
Basically, longer distances mean higher shipping prices. Extra miles drive up fuel usage, labor hours, tolls, and maintenance costs. So moving your car 1,901 miles from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ne will almost always cost more than a shorter in-state trip in Nevada.
Location also affects the cost. Shipments along common interstate routes are typically cheaper, while hard-to-reach destinations add to the price.
The time of the year
Both seasonal trends and local weather in Spring Valley and Fort Wayne can influence what you’ll pay for car shipping.
Best months to move in Spring Valley are April, October and March as these are the most pleasant months. Be wary of your plans during July and August as these are the least comfortable months.
Fort Wayne summers are hot, humid, and wet. Winters are generally cold with moderate snowfall. Severe weather is not uncommon, particularly in the spring and summer months; the city experiences an average of 39 thunderstorm days and about 10 severe weather days annually.
High-demand periods such as summer and the winter holidays often drive up prices. If you plan to ship your car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ne during these busy times, expect higher costs due to increased demand.
Fuel prices
Fluctuating fuel prices are one of the biggest elements affecting car shipping costs. On the 1,901-mile drive between Spring Valley and Fort Wayne, even small changes at the pump can make a difference. When fuel rates rise, so do shipping charges.
Delivery expectations
If you’re flexible with delivery dates, you may qualify for discounts from your car shipper. Typically, transporting a vehicle from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ne takes between three and eleven days. While flexibility can reduce costs, choosing expedited shipping guarantees faster delivery at a higher price.

Car insurance requirements
- Spring Valley: Nevada law mandates drivers to carry minimum liability insurance, including $25,000 per person and $50,000 per accident for bodily injury, along with $20,000 for property damage, ensuring financial responsibility in case of accidents. Stay compliant for legal and financial protection.
- Fort Wayne: Indiana's minimum auto insurance coverage is $25,000/$50,000/$10,000, providing $25,000 per person and a maximum of $50,000 per incident for bodily injury, along with $10,000 for property damage in the event of a covered accident. Liability coverage in Indiana includes property damage, protecting your assets in case you're legally responsible for damages to another party's property, and bodily injury, covering expenses related to harm sustained by others in a covered accident.
Vehicle inspections
- Spring Valley: The State of Nevada requires yearly vehicle emissions and VIN tests.
- Fort Wayne: Indiana does not mandate safety inspections for vehicles. However, the Indiana Bureau of Motor Vehicles requires a VIN inspection for vehicles not previously registered in the state.
Driver’s license
- Spring Valley: To obtain a driver's license in Nevada as a new resident, you must apply for it in-person at a DMV office within 30 days of establishing residency in Nevada.
- Fort Wayne: As a new resident of Indiana, you have 60 days to obtain an Indiana driver's license if you have a valid license from another state. You must also transfer the titles and registrations of your vehicles from your previous state to Indiana.
FAQ
How much does it cost to ship a car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ne?
The cost to ship a car from Spring Valley, NV to Fort Wayne, IN varies based on several factors, including the type of transport (open vs. enclosed car shipping), vehicle size and weight, and the current fuel prices. On average, transporting your vehicle from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ne will range from $1,347 to $1,889.
How long will it take to ship my car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ne?
It will take approximately three to eleven days to ship your car the 1,901 miles from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ne. If you need it quicker, ask your shipper about expedited delivery.
What’s the cheapest way to ship my car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ne?
An open-transport car carrier is the cheapest way to ship your car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ne. However, there are other methods. Read our post on the cheapest way to ship a car to learn more.
Is it cheaper to ship my car or drive it from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ne?
It is generally cheaper to drive your car from Spring Valley to Fort Wayne than to ship it. However, when deciding whether to drive your car or ship it, you need to factor in related costs like maintenance fees that could result from the additional wear-and-tear on your vehicle during the 1,901-mile trip. Long-distance trips also involve food and possibly lodging, which can add up quickly.
